Apert syndrome in Mexico

Apert syndrome is a genetic disorder present from birth that causes the bones in the skull, hands, and feet to fuse together abnormally, resulting in a distinctive head shape and webbed fingers and toes. This condition is caused by mutations in the FGFR2 gene and requires lifelong medical management.
